Could be just a broken leg, but what it could be is much more serious: Metabolic bone disease. MBD is a progressive lack of calcium in the diet of many lizards in which the body begins to steal it from the bones. If caught early, there is a good recovery rate, but too long and it is sad and painful for the little one. Just to be sure, a vet xray will give a definitive answer and treatment.
